Sažetak
The results of experimental testing of a cylindrical prestressed concrete shell under long-term load and unload are given. The shell is reinforced by welded steel mesh in the top and bottom layers, with different reinforcement area in two directions, as well as by two straight prestressing tendons within longitudinal sides. The shell is supported at corners only. Lateral displacements are disabled at the corner. The shell was prestressed first and then loaded by permanent static load for a year. Then, permanent load was removed. Shell defections as well as strains of concrete, reinforcement and tendons have been measured at several points throughout the year and a half following the prestressing and loading.
